Cloud Defense Logo

Products

Solutions

Company

Book A Live Demo

CVE-2021-28429 : Exploit Details and Defense Strategies

Discover the impact of CVE-2021-28429, an integer overflow flaw in FFmpeg 4.3.2 allowing DoS attacks via crafted .mov files. Learn about the risk, affected systems, and mitigation steps.

A detailed overview of CVE-2021-28429, an integer overflow vulnerability in FFmpeg version 4.3.2 that could lead to a denial of service attack via a crafted .mov file.

Understanding CVE-2021-28429

This section delves into the specifics of the vulnerability, its impact, affected systems, exploitation mechanism, and mitigation strategies.

What is CVE-2021-28429?

The CVE-2021-28429 is an integer overflow vulnerability found in av_timecode_make_string in libavutil/timecode.c within FFmpeg version 4.3.2. This flaw may be exploited by local attackers to trigger a denial of service (DoS) attack by utilizing a specially crafted .mov file.

The Impact of CVE-2021-28429

The impact of this vulnerability is significant as it allows malicious actors to cause a denial of service condition on affected systems, disrupting normal operations and potentially leading to system crashes or unresponsiveness.

Technical Details of CVE-2021-28429

This section provides more in-depth technical insights into the vulnerability, including its description, affected systems, affected versions, and the exploitation mechanism.

Vulnerability Description

The vulnerability arises from an integer overflow issue within the av_timecode_make_string function in libavutil/timecode.c, which can be exploited through a specifically crafted .mov file to trigger a DoS condition on the target system.

Affected Systems and Versions

The affected system includes FFmpeg version 4.3.2. The specific versions and products affected by this vulnerability, other than FFmpeg 4.3.2, are not disclosed.

Exploitation Mechanism

Attackers can exploit this vulnerability by creating a malicious .mov file that triggers the integer overflow in the av_timecode_make_string function, thereby causing a denial of service condition on the local system.

Mitigation and Prevention

This section outlines the steps that organizations and users can take to mitigate the risk posed by CVE-2021-28429 and prevent potential exploitation.

Immediate Steps to Take

To address this vulnerability, users are advised to update FFmpeg to a non-vulnerable version and exercise caution when handling .mov files from untrusted sources. Additionally, implementing strict file validation mechanisms can help prevent malicious exploitation.

Long-Term Security Practices

In the long term, maintaining up-to-date software versions, monitoring security advisories for patch releases, and conducting regular security audits can enhance the overall security posture of the system and mitigate similar vulnerabilities.

Patching and Updates

It is crucial for users to apply security patches released by FFmpeg promptly to address CVE-2021-28429. Regularly updating software ensures that known vulnerabilities are mitigated, reducing the risk of exploitation.

Popular CVEs

CVE Id

Published Date

Is your System Free of Underlying Vulnerabilities?
Find Out Now